Output 66226e949c88c9669eca1a221e531c042051654a18634032972d4319cfc14f8d:1

value
499756
script pubkey
OP_0 OP_PUSHBYTES_20 1e8758e7ef2641d8f4654984c9908cfa15689454
address
ltc1qr6r43el0yeqa3ar9fxzvnyyvlg2k39z5l9r47s
transaction
66226e949c88c9669eca1a221e531c042051654a18634032972d4319cfc14f8d
spent
true